# Client setup for the cron drift investigation on the Quellhaven scheduler.
# We poll the internal TickTrace service every five minutes to compare
# expected versus actual job start times across all worker nodes.
# Please don't change the polling interval without asking first — it
# affects the drift baseline. The TickTrace service key we use follows.

API key for fafof-yahig: qvz15-gOanHnaz707fNoQ

**Q: How do I verify trace propagation when reviewing a service change?**

Every service at Fernwhistle uses the Loomtrace middleware, which forwards the trace header automatically — but only if the handler uses the shared HTTP client. When reviewing, check that no raw client is introduced, and that async jobs copy the trace context explicitly. Broken propagation rarely fails tests, so scrutinize this carefully. For ambiguous cases, consult the observability team at the address below.

escalation mailbox, kaweg-kahif: druwyn.sordor@nelvroworks.corp

Heads up for the release manager. WageLoom 5.1 switches the payroll export from fixed-width to delimited format, per the Castermere finance team's request. Downstream importers at the Oakhaven processing node were patched last sprint; confirm they're on 3.2 or later before promoting. Old-format exports remain available behind a flag for one cycle, then removed. Cutover window is Friday 06:00. No other changes ride along. Reply in-channel with blockers by Wednesday. The build token for the release candidate appears below.

session token of yahog-kawip = htk9_c21784019

Welcome to the Pointsmith ledger! Every loyalty transaction a customer earns or burns lands here, and it's append-only — we never edit rows, we post adjustments. So if someone says their points "disappeared," look for a reversal entry rather than assuming data loss. Expiry jobs run nightly, which explains most morning tickets. You can search by account or order reference in the Ledger Lens tool. Before escalating to the Brindlewood payments team, skim the adjustment guide posted here:

dashboard of hadug-bahif = https://grafana.paliqworks.corp/view/display/job/41c137a73b0b